Kingsgate Consolidated has resumed operations at a key processing circuit at its Chatree Gold Mine, restoring a significant portion of production capability while continuing long-term remediation work to strengthen operational stability.
Australia's mining sector continues to attract attention as Kingsgate Consolidated (ASX:KCN) advances restoration work at its Chatree Gold Mine. The latest operational update highlights the successful restart of one of the mine's important processing circuits following remediation activities. The development represents an important operational milestone that supports improved production continuity and strengthens confidence in the mine's ongoing performance.
The restart comes after unexpected equipment issues temporarily affected processing activities. Through a series of operational adjustments and engineering solutions, the company has restored a substantial portion of the plant's processing capability while continuing work on the primary milling infrastructure.

Understanding the Processing Circuit Restart
The processing plant is one of the most important components of any gold mining operation. Once ore is extracted from the mine, it passes through several processing stages before valuable minerals are recovered.
Following equipment issues affecting the primary ball mill, Kingsgate implemented a carefully planned remediation program to restore operations without completely halting mining activities.
Rather than waiting until every repair was completed, the company introduced alternative operating arrangements designed to maintain production while permanent remediation continues.
The successful recommissioning of the processing circuit now allows ore treatment activities to continue at a substantially improved level compared with the earlier disruption.
Operational Flexibility Supports Mine Performance
Mining operations frequently depend on the reliability of heavy processing equipment. When unexpected maintenance events occur, operators often rely on engineering expertise and operational flexibility to minimise production interruptions.
At Chatree Gold Mine, the company isolated the affected ball mill and brought the semi-autogenous grinding mill back into operation. This approach enabled continuous ore processing while reducing downtime across the broader operation.
Additional grinding media were introduced into the circuit to improve throughput and maintain processing efficiency.

Continued Focus on Remediation
Although the latest restart marks meaningful progress, remediation activities remain ongoing.
Engineering teams continue working on the primary milling system, including the removal and replacement of important mechanical components.
These activities are intended to restore the plant to its full operating capability while enhancing long-term reliability.
